What is the word equation for photosynthesis?

A

Carbon dioxide + water = glucose + oxygen

Explain why temperature is a limiting factor of photosynthesis

A

A lower temperature reduces the kinetic energy of molecules, reducing the enzyme activity rate making photosynthesis slower

Name and explain 3 plant adaptations for photosynthesis

A

Stomata - allows co2 from air into leaf and O2 from photosynthesis out of leaf
Xylem cells - bring water
Epidermis cells and waxy cuticle - transparent to let light through

What is a positive tropism?

A

When a plant responds to a stimulus by growing towards the stimulus

What type of tropism do plant shoots and plant roots show?

A

Plant shoots: positive phototropism (grow towards light)

Plant roots: positive gravitropism (grow towards pull of gravity)

What are auxins?

A

Plant hormones that cause cells to elongate and cause phototropism in shoots

How do auxins work?

A

They are produced at the tip of a shoot. When light is coming in from one side, the auxins move towards the shaded side of the shoot and cause these cells to elongate. The shoot curves towards the light

What do gibberellins do?

A

They stimulate stem elongation and seed germination

What does ethene gas do?

A

It causes ripening and controls cell division

How are plants in waterlogged soil adapted?

A

They have spongy tissue in roots that stores oxygen for respiration

How are plants in dry conditions adapted?

A

Waxy cuticle to reduce water loss
